If it werenā€™t summer, I would put the carrier in a box or cardboard cover. Those are really dark. Iā€™ve also put carriers in grocery bags (thick) or wrapped in a quilt.

But in the summer you mostly have to worry about the bird getting too hot. So I wouldnā€™t do that until you are on the plane where it is cold. If you decide to go that route.
